The Invisible Foundation: Skipping Proper Surface Prep It is a common human impulse to want to reach the "beautiful part" of a project immediately. You have the perfect shade of sea-foam green or charcoal gray, and you want to see it on the wall now. But just as a stunning flooring renovation in Orlando requires a perfectly level subfloor, a professional paint job begins long before the can is opened. The Mistake: Painting over dust, grease, or old peeling layers. In the humid Orlando climate, walls: especially those near kitchens or AC vents: collect a film that prevents paint from adhering correctly.The Afternoon Fix: Put down the brush and pick up a sponge. A gentle cleaning with a mild detergent removes the invisible barrier between your wall and its new identity. Spend this afternoon patching small nail holes and lightly sanding those rough patches. When you treat your walls like a fine canvas, the paint will reward you with a smooth, radiant glow that lasts for years. 2. Humidity’s Silent Sabotage: Ignoring the Florida Air We love our Central Florida sun, but we must respect our Central Florida humidity. Moisture is the silent enemy of a flawless finish. If you’ve ever noticed bubbling or peeling shortly after a project, you might have fallen victim to the atmosphere. The Mistake: Painting with the windows wide open on a humid July afternoon or failing to use moisture-resistant products in high-humidity areas.The Afternoon Fix: Turn on your air conditioning and let it run for a few hours to dehumidify the space before you begin. If you are updating your sanctuary, specifically within an Orlando bathroom remodeling project, ensure you are selecting a paint specifically formulated with mildew-resistant properties. This afternoon, check your humidity levels and ensure your home is a stable, cool environment for your paint to cure properly. 3. The Swatch Deception: Choosing Color in a Vacuum Have you ever picked a "perfect" beige at the store, only to have it look strangely pink once it’s on your walls? You aren't alone. Lighting in Orlando is unique: our bright, direct sunlight interacts with paint pigments in ways that store-bought swatches simply cannot predict. The Mistake: Choosing a color based on a 2-inch paper square under fluorescent hardware store lights.The Afternoon Fix: Purchase two or three sample cans of your top choices. This afternoon, paint large test patches (at least 2 feet by 2 feet) on different walls in the room. Watch how the color evolves from the bright morning light to the golden hour of the afternoon and the soft glow of your evening lamps. This ensures the "dream kitchen" you've been imagining is the one that actually appears on your walls. 4. The "Good Enough" Tool Myth In the world of craftsmanship, your tools are an extension of your hands. Many homeowners try to save a few dollars by purchasing "all-in-one" kits or the cheapest rollers available. The Mistake: Using low-quality brushes that shed bristles into your wet paint or rollers that leave behind a "fuzz" texture.The Afternoon Fix: Take a trip to a dedicated paint supplier and invest in a high-quality synthetic brush and a professional-grade roller frame. The difference is tactile: a premium brush holds more paint and releases it more smoothly, allowing you to "cut in" with the precision of an artisan. If you are also considering a meticulous tile installation in Orlando, you already know that the right tools are the difference between a "DIY look" and a masterpiece. 5. The Case of the Missing Primer Is primer really necessary? Many modern paints claim to be "paint and primer in one," which leads many to skip this vital step. However, primer isn't just about color coverage; it's about the chemistry of adhesion. The Mistake: Skipping primer when painting over patched drywall, switching from a dark to a light color, or painting over glossy surfaces.The Afternoon Fix: If you have areas where you’ve applied joint compound or if you’re covering a vibrant old color, grab a dedicated primer today. Priming seals the surface so the topcoat doesn't "sink in" unevenly, preventing "flashing": those dull spots that ruin an otherwise beautiful wall. It creates a uniform "bite" for your finish coat to hold onto. 6. The Rushed Masterpiece: Ignoring Dry Times We live in a fast-paced world, and the desire to see the final result can lead to impatience. But in the world of interior painting Orlando, time is your greatest collaborator. The Mistake: Applying a second coat before the first has fully cured. This can cause the first layer to "pull" or tear, leading to clumps and an uneven texture that is incredibly difficult to fix later.The Afternoon Fix: Consult the manufacturer’s instructions on the can and set a timer

LVP vs Tile: Which Flooring Orlando Choice Actually Survives the Humidity?

Living in Orlando is a vibrant, sun-drenched experience. From the magic of the theme parks to the serene afternoons at Lake Eola, the City Beautiful offers a lifestyle many only dream of. However, if you are a homeowner here, you know that our beautiful weather comes with a silent partner: relentless humidity. When you step inside your sanctuary, you want to feel a sense of cool relief and aesthetic harmony. Your floors are the canvas upon which your home’s dreams are crafted, but in Central Florida, that canvas has to be tough. Choosing the right flooring Orlando residents can rely on isn’t just about style: it’s about survival. The two biggest heavyweights in the local market are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P) and traditional Tile. Both claim to be the ultimate solution for the Sunshine State, but which one actually stands up to the damp, salt-tinged air and the occasional tropical downpour tracked in from the driveway? At A&G General Services USA, we believe your flooring should be a testament to both beauty and longevity. Let’s dive into the ultimate showdown: LVP vs. Tile. The Orlando Humidity Factor: Why Your Floors Struggle Before we compare materials, we have to understand the enemy. Humidity in Orlando rarely drops below "noticeable," and for most of the year, it hovers in the "sweltering" range. This moisture doesn't just stay outside; it infiltrates your home every time a door opens, or through the foundation if the subfloor wasn't properly prepared. Traditional hardwood is often the first casualty of this climate, prone to warping, cupping, and buckling as it absorbs moisture. This is why most Orlando homeowners find themselves choosing between the modern versatility of LVP and the timeless durability of tile. As Remodeling Experts, we’ve seen how each material reacts over years of Florida summers.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P): The Modern Challenger Luxury Vinyl Plank has surged in popularity across Central Florida, and for good reason. It offers the warm, inviting look of natural wood without the high-maintenance heartbreak that comes with actual timber in a swampy climate. Why LVP Thrives in Orlando Modern LVP is engineered specifically for stability. Most high-end products we use at A&G General Services USA feature a Stone Plastic Composite (SPC) or Wood Plastic Composite (WPC) core. These cores are essentially waterproof. Dimensional Stability: Unlike wood, LVP doesn't expand and contract wildly with the rise and fall of humidity. The Comfort Factor: If you spend a lot of time on your feet: perhaps crafting a gourmet meal in your newly remodeled kitchen: LVP provides a softer, more forgiving surface than tile. Seamless Integration: LVP allows you to have a consistent "wood look" flowing from your living room into your kitchen and even your laundry room without worrying about water damage. The Caveat: It’s All About the Underlayment While the planks themselves are waterproof, the "survival" of your LVP floor depends heavily on the installation. In Orlando, moisture can get trapped between the concrete slab and the vinyl. This is where precision craftsmanship comes into play. Without a high-quality moisture barrier and professional-grade underlayment, you risk mold or mildew growth beneath those beautiful planks. Tile: The Florida Classic There is a reason you see tile in almost every historic Florida home and modern luxury estate alike. It is the undisputed king of moisture resistance. Whether you are looking for tile installation Orlando services for a bathroom or a sprawling open-concept living area, tile is a choice that honors the local environment. Why Tile is a Humidity Powerhouse Tile: specifically porcelain and ceramic: is inorganic. It doesn't rot, it doesn't warp, and it doesn't care if the humidity is 20% or 99%. Natural Cooling: Tile remains cool to the touch, which can be a literal lifesaver when the Orlando heat is peaking in July. It helps regulate your home's internal temperature, keeping your sanctuary crisp and inviting. Ultimate Durability: You can track in sand from Cocoa Beach or water from a sudden afternoon thunderstorm; tile handles it all without a flinch. Aesthetic Versatility: From Mediterranean-inspired terracotta to sleek, large-format marble looks, tile offers a level of luxury that is hard to replicate. The Weak Point: The Grout While the tile itself is invincible, the grout is not. Grout is porous and can become a magnet for moisture and staining in a humid environment. To ensure your tile installation Orlando project lasts for decades, professional sealing is non-negotiable. At A&G General Services USA, we emphasize the importance of using high-quality, mold-resistant grouts and top-tier sealants to protect your investment from the Florida elements. Head-to-Head: The Humidity Showdown Feature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P) Porcelain/Ceramic Tile Water Resistance 100% Waterproof Planks 100% Waterproof Material Humidity Impact Minimal (with proper underlayment) None Installation Speed Fast (Click-lock systems) Moderate to Slow (Mortar and Grout) Maintenance Low (Sweep and damp mop) Moderate (Requires grout sealing) Lifespan 10–25 Years 50+ Years Comfort Warm and cushioned Cold and hard Which Should You Choose for Your Orlando Home? The "right" choice depends on your vision for your home and your lifestyle. Choose LVP if:You want a cozy, warm aesthetic that is easy on the joints. If you have kids or pets and want a floor that is "softer" for playtime but can still handle a spilled juice box or a wet paw, LVP is your winner. It’s a fantastic choice for bedrooms and living areas where comfort is the priority. Choose Tile if:You are looking for a permanent, "one-and-done" solution. If you are doing a bathroom remodel or want an entryway that can withstand heavy traffic and Florida's outdoor grit, tile is the superior choice. It adds significant resale value to your home and offers a classic look that never goes out of style. Falling Into the "Paint Chip" Trap We have all been there: standing in the aisle of a bright home improvement store, mesmerized by a sea of colorful paper slips. You find the perfect shade, take it home, and realize it looks nothing like it did under the fluorescent store lights. The biggest mistake you can make is choosing your wall color based on a two-inch piece of paper. Colors are chameleons; they adapt to their surroundings. In the vast, open spaces of an Orlando remodel, that tiny chip cannot possibly convey how the color will interact with your flooring renovation Orlando or your vaulted ceilings. The Fix: Always test real paint. Apply large samples: at least 12×12 inches: directly to your walls or on movable boards. Observe them as the day evolves. 2. Ignoring the Intensity of the Florida Afternoon Sun Florida is called the Sunshine State for a reason, but that beauty comes with a technical challenge. Between 2:00 PM and 5:00 PM, the sun in Central Florida is incredibly warm and intense. This "golden hour" light can wash out subtle colors or make warm tones feel uncomfortably hot. If you choose a white with even a hint of yellow, the afternoon sun will amplify it, turning your peaceful sanctuary into a glaring space. Conversely, a cool gray might suddenly look like a cold, sterile blue when the sun dips. The Fix: When selecting colors for west-facing or south-facing rooms, look for "murkier" tones. Designers often choose neutrals with a touch of gray or brown to "ground" the color. This prevents the intense light from making the walls feel "plastic" or overly saturated. 3. Neglecting the Connection Between Walls and Floors Your walls do not exist in a vacuum. They are the backdrop to your furniture, your art, and most importantly, your flooring. One of the most frequent mistakes we see is homeowners choosing a wall color that clashes with the undertones of their wood or tile. Whether you are investing in a tile installation Orlando for your master bath or updating your entire home with flooring renovation Orlando, the floor is the "fifth wall." If your floor has warm, red undertones and you choose a cool, blue-based gray for the walls, the room will always feel "off." The Fix: View your paint samples flat against your flooring. Look for a cohesive narrative. Your walls should complement the textures and tones of your floor, creating a seamless flow that guides the eye through the home. 4. Skipping the Sacred Ritual of Preparation In the rush to see a transformation, many homeowners skip the most critical step: preparation. Painting over dust, cracks, or old grease: especially in a kitchen remodel: is a recipe for a fleeting finish. Florida’s humidity demands that surfaces be pristine for the paint to bond correctly. Without proper sanding, patching, and cleaning, your "new" walls will show every imperfection the moment the sunlight hits them. The Fix: Trust the process. A professional finish is 70% preparation. Ensure your walls are smooth, primed, and ready to receive their new identity. At A&G General Services USA, we pride ourselves on precise craftsmanship, ensuring that the foundation of your paint job is as flawless as the final coat. 5. Using the Wrong Sheen for the Humidity In our tropical climate, the finish (or sheen) of your paint is just as important as the color. While a flat finish looks beautiful and hides imperfections, it can be difficult to clean and may not hold up well in high-traffic, humid areas like bathrooms or kitchens. Conversely, a high-gloss finish reflects too much of that intense Florida light, creating glares that can be distracting and harsh. The Fix: For most Orlando interiors, an eggshell or satin finish is the perfect compromise. It offers a soft, elegant glow that handles the sun beautifully while remaining durable enough to withstand the humidity and the occasional scrub. For your bathroom redesigns, opt for specialized moisture-resistant finishes. 6. Going "Too Clean" With Your Whites White is the most popular color for modern Florida homes, but it is also the hardest to get right. Many homeowners reach for the "Purest White" they can find, hoping for a crisp, clean look. In the brilliance of the Orlando sun, these "clean" whites can feel blinding and stark, stripping your home of its warmth and hospitality. The Fix: Look for "nuanced" whites. These are whites that have been "dirtied" slightly with gray, beige, or even a hint of green. These subtle undertones will absorb some of the sun's intensity, leaving your room feeling soft, sophisticated, and expensive rather than like a sterile gallery. 7.
